Chiropractic Pregnancy Care. During pregnancy, your body goes through many changes to accommodate a growing baby. “When you’re pregnant, the hormone relaxin is released, which relaxes the joints and eases labor and delivery,” but sometimes, the ligaments get so loose that they become structurally unstable, and it creates pain.”

Other factors that can lead to spine misalignment and pain during pregnancy:

  • You’re typically carrying 25 to 30 extra pounds.
  • The abdominal muscles weaken.
  • The curve in your lower back becomes accentuated.

Chiropractic care keeps the spine aligned, so it can be helpful for pregnant women who are in discomfort. Sometimes, midwives and obstetricians recommend chiropractic care to their patients.
